Article 3: Compensation

Hourly Base and Hourly Incentive Rates of Pay:

  • All AA employees received 1.5% step increase each year from 2003 - 2008, no increases in 2009 or 2010.

Purser Pay:

  • Dom wide-body: $2.08/hour
  • Int'l narrow-body: $2.00/hour
  • Int'l wide-body:
    $3.00/hour

Hourly Base and Hourly Incentive Rates of Pay:

  • Signing Bonus - 3% previous calendar year earnings (non pensionable)
  • DOS (Date of Signing) - 2% structural
  • DOS + 12 months - 2% structural
  • DOS + 24 months - 2% structural
  • DOS + 36 months - 2% structural
  • DOS + 48 months - 1.5% structural

Purser Pay:

  • Dom wide-body: $2.50/hour
  • Int'l narrow-body: $2.50/hour
  • Int'l wide-body: $4.00/hour

Training Pay:

  • Pay All Training: $9.50/hour including Recurrent Training, Computer-Based Training and Recall Training for those currently on the furlough list. New hire and LOA Training would be excluded.
  • Pay Customer Service Training: $20.00/ hour (new)
  • Pay for actual training time only - eliminate current three (3) hour minimum
  • In exchange for the above training pay, APFA would withdraw the following proposals:
    • Dual Qualified Pay Override
    • Restoration of Foreign Language Pay
    • Narrow-Body lead Pay
    • AMR Event Reporting
  • In addition, APFA would accept the company’s following proposals as previously proposed on 5/21/10:
    • Galley Pay
    • Purser Pay
